This page documents build provenance for the Fernhollow profile-store sharding work. Each shard-map artifact is produced by a reproducible build, and reviewers must confirm the artifact digest matches the pipeline record before approving rollout. Do not accept locally built shard maps. Verify the provenance entry against the token below.

build token for tawif-bahip: htk31_68bba16e1afabfef4ecc69408c06f16

Subject: Cross-service tracing rollout — status for the weekly sync

Team, the Windrose tracing agent is now deployed to all tier-one services in the Calloway mesh. Spans propagate correctly across the gateway, order, and ledger services; the remaining gap is the async worker pool, where context is dropped at the queue boundary. We'll patch the enqueue wrapper next sprint. Until then, traces terminating at the queue are expected, not a bug. The canary deployment carrying the fix is tagged with the following.

trace token, tajof-tawef: htk14_2fbbbe354b0285

## Runbook: Breaker handling for the Quarrel upstream API

The TallowGate service wraps all calls to the Quarrel pricing API in a circuit breaker. When the breaker opens, responses fall back to the last cached quote and a warning is logged per request. Do not restart the service to clear the breaker; it half-opens automatically and probes with a single request. If probes keep failing after fifteen minutes, page the upstream owners. For this week's sync, note the current breaker configuration values below.

config for yahof-tajop:
zorath:
  pin: 7493
  metrics_host: metrics.zorath.tolvaqsys.internal
  tenant: praiel
  seal: seal_fd9cd4f1

### Key Ceremony Checklist — Item 7: Splitwire Assignment Service

Before we rotate the signing key for Splitwire (the A/B experiment assignment service), confirm all in-flight experiments have flushed their bucket caches — otherwise users get reshuffled mid-test and the analytics folks will not be happy. Two witnesses sign the ceremony sheet, then the release manager unseals the backup shard. The shard unlock step requires the recovery passphrase printed below.

strongbox words: druiel-frador-brieth-druys-fenys-zorwyn-zorael